Obituary for Bernard Johnson
Bernard Johnson was born on October 19, 1924 to the late Henry Johnson and Susie Booker in Amelia County, Virginia.  He came to know Christ at an early age at Union Branch Baptist Church in Amelia.
He was educated in the public schools of Virginia, he had and instilled a great respect for education to his daughters. “ If you are going to live in this house you will get a college degree. “
At the age of 19 he entered the U. S. Navy where he served in Okinawa during WWII. 
On October 25, 1947 he was united in marriage to Mary Lois Smith. They were married for 39 years before the passing of his beloved Lois whom he dedicated himself to taking care of better than any hospital ever could during her extended illness. 
He was employed by Bethlehem Steel Company of Sparrows Point for 35 years where he made some life long friends like Mr. Leon Clayborne, whom at 90 years old would still come by to visit and check on him.
Bernard was a many faceted jewel. While many in his neighborhood knew not to mess with the Chrysler in front of his door because Mr. Johnson didn’t play, they also knew he was the person who shaved his neighbors when they were bedridden, and was trusted with the keys of the homes and cars of several neighbors as they had need.  Bernard loved to cook and was actually a good cook, fixing big meals, always ready to feed everyone.  He enjoyed seeing you eat!  Bernard lived a good life and left many happy memories to those he came to know.
He leaves to cherish his memory:  his son Tyrone Van Risen and his wife Christina; two daughters Anita L. Harris and Doreen (Joanie) Omisore; two sons in-law Bobby Harris and Ademola (Tony) Omisore; one grandson Bolaji Omisore; three granddaughters Atina (McGhee) Hall, Folake Omisore, and Crystal Risen; a loving brother and sister, Luther Johnson and Julia Coleman; one brother in-law Lee Smith, three sisters in-law Eula Smith, Almega Macklin and Sarah Smith, five great grandchildren, nieces, nephews, cousins and a host of devoted friends and loved ones.

Funeral Services Saturday, December 14, 2013 at 1:00 p.m. at Chester Grove Baptist Church, Amelia with interment in the church cemetery.

Michael W. Hawkes Funeral Home of Amelia in charge of arrangements.
